Ministry of Energy about explosions on May 8: Energy facilities in six regions were attacked

The explosions on May 8 were the result of a massive attack on Ukraine’s energy sector.
This was announced by the Minister of Energy Herman Halushchenko.
May 8 explosions: what is known about the attack on the energy industry
During the May 8 explosions, the Russian army attacked electricity generation and transmission facilities in Poltava, Kirovohrad, Zaporizhzhia, Lviv, Ivano-Frankivsk, and Vinnytsia regions.
The consequences, Herman Halushchenko notes, are being clarified.
Currently, energy workers are already working on their elimination.
– The enemy wants to deprive us of the opportunity to sufficiently produce and transmit electricity, – emphasizes the Minister of Energy. – Economical use of electricity is the contribution of each of us to victory. Responsible consumption in the morning and evening hours is especially important. The light will win!
